PANJIM: Aakash Educational Services Limited (AESL), announced that its student, Svarali Chaudhari emerged as the top scorer, achieving a remarkable 99.89 percentile in the first session of the Joint Entrance Examination (JEE) Mains 2025.
Other top achievers included Agastya Dry with 99.69 percentile, Lakshya Saini with 99.34 percentile, Sahil with 99.28 percentile, Nikhil Ravut with 98.38 percentile, and Narshima K Nayak with 97.92 percentile. These outstanding results highlighted the students' dedication and academic excellence in one of India’s most challenging exams.
The National Testing Agency (NTA) announced the results on February 11, marking the beginning of this year’s two scheduled JEE sessions.

JEE (Mains) is conducted in two sessions to give students multiple opportunities to improve their scores. While JEE Advanced facilitates admission to the prestigious Indian Institutes of Technology (IITs), JEE Main serves as the gateway to numerous National Institutes of Technology (NITs) and other Centrally-aided engineering colleges across India. Participation in JEE Main is a prerequisite for appearing in JEE Advanced.
